155 lines
7.1 KiB
HTML
155 lines
7.1 KiB
HTML
<form class="layui-form page-content p-4">
|
|
<h3 class="h3-title">供应商信息</h3>
|
|
<input type="hidden" value="{$detail.id}" id="id">
|
|
<table class="layui-table layui-table-form">
|
|
<tr>
|
|
<td class="layui-td-gray-2">供应商名称<font>*</font>
|
|
</td>
|
|
<td>
|
|
<input type="text" name="supplier_name" id="supplier_name" lay-verify="required" lay-reqText="请输入供应商名称"
|
|
placeholder="请输入供应商名称" class="layui-input" value="{$detail.supplier_name}" />
|
|
</td>
|
|
<td class="layui-td-gray-2">规模<font>*</font>
|
|
</td>
|
|
<td>
|
|
<select name="company_size" id="company_size" lay-verify="" class="layui-select">
|
|
<option value="">请选择规模</option>
|
|
<option value="1" {if $detail.company_size==1}selected{/if}>微型企业</option>
|
|
<option value="2" {if $detail.company_size==2}selected{/if}>小型企业</option>
|
|
<option value="3" {if $detail.company_size==3}selected{/if}>中型企业</option>
|
|
<option value="4" {if $detail.company_size==4}selected{/if}>大型企业</option>
|
|
<option value="5" {if $detail.company_size==5}selected{/if}>事业单位</option>
|
|
<option value="6" {if $detail.company_size==6}selected{/if}>国有企业</option>
|
|
<option value="7" {if $detail.company_size==7}selected{/if}>外企</option>
|
|
<option value="8" {if $detail.company_size==8}selected{/if}>其他</option>
|
|
</select>
|
|
</td>
|
|
</tr>
|
|
<tr>
|
|
<td class="layui-td-gray-2">注册地址<font>*</font>
|
|
</td>
|
|
<td>
|
|
<input type="text" name="registered_address" id="registered_address" lay-verify="required"
|
|
lay-reqText="请输入注册地址" placeholder="请输入注册地址" class="layui-input"
|
|
value="{$detail.registered_address}" />
|
|
</td>
|
|
<td class="layui-td-gray-2">业务范围
|
|
</td>
|
|
<td>
|
|
<input type="text" name="business_scope" id="business_scope" lay-reqText="请输入业务范围" placeholder="请输入业务范围"
|
|
class="layui-input" value="{$detail.business_scope}" />
|
|
</td>
|
|
</tr>
|
|
<tr>
|
|
<td class="layui-td-gray-2">联系人<font>*</font>
|
|
</td>
|
|
<td>
|
|
<input type="text" name="contact_name" id="contact_name" lay-verify="required" lay-reqText="请输入联系人"
|
|
placeholder="请输入联系人" class="layui-input" value="{$detail.contact_name}" />
|
|
</td>
|
|
<td class="layui-td-gray-2">联系电话<font>*</font>
|
|
</td>
|
|
<td>
|
|
<input type="text" name="contact_phone" id="contact_phone" lay-verify="required" lay-reqText="请输入联系电话"
|
|
placeholder="请输入联系电话" class="layui-input" value="{$detail.contact_phone}" />
|
|
</td>
|
|
</tr>
|
|
<tr>
|
|
<td class="layui-td-gray-2">电子邮箱
|
|
</td>
|
|
<td>
|
|
<input type="text" name="contact_email" id="contact_email" lay-reqText="请输入电子邮箱" placeholder="请输入电子邮箱"
|
|
class="layui-input" value="{$detail.contact_email}" />
|
|
</td>
|
|
<td class="layui-td-gray-2">微信
|
|
</td>
|
|
<td>
|
|
<input type="text" name="contact_wechat" id="contact_wechat" lay-reqText="请输入微信号" placeholder="请输入微信号"
|
|
class="layui-input" value="{$detail.contact_wechat}" />
|
|
</td>
|
|
</tr>
|
|
<tr>
|
|
<td class="layui-td-gray-2">备注
|
|
</td>
|
|
<td colspan="4">
|
|
<textarea name="remarks" id="remarks" lay-reqText="请输入" placeholder="请输入备注"
|
|
class="layui-textarea">{$detail.remarks}</textarea>
|
|
</td>
|
|
</tr>
|
|
<tr>
|
|
<td class="layui-td-gray-2">合作意向
|
|
</td>
|
|
<td colspan="4">
|
|
<textarea name="intention" id="intention" lay-reqText="请输入" placeholder="请输入合作意向"
|
|
class="layui-textarea">{$detail.intention}</textarea>
|
|
</td>
|
|
</tr>
|
|
<!-- <tr>
|
|
<td class="layui-td-gray-2">项目语言
|
|
</td>
|
|
<td>
|
|
<select name="language" lay-verify="" lay-reqText="请选择项目语言" class="layui-select" lay-search=""
|
|
lay-filter="language"></select>
|
|
</td>
|
|
</tr> -->
|
|
</table>
|
|
|
|
<div class="pt-1">
|
|
<button class="layui-btn layui-btn-normal" lay-submit="" lay-filter="webform">
|
|
立即提交
|
|
</button>
|
|
<button type="reset" class="layui-btn layui-btn-primary">重置</button>
|
|
</div>
|
|
</form>
|
|
|
|
<script>
|
|
layui.use(["form", "layer"], function () {
|
|
var laydate = layui.laydate;
|
|
var form = layui.form,
|
|
$ = layui.jquery,
|
|
layer = layui.layer;
|
|
form.render();
|
|
|
|
// 监听提交事件
|
|
form.on("submit(webform)", function (data) {
|
|
// 获取当前时间并格式化
|
|
var updateTime = new Date().toISOString();
|
|
var idValue = document.getElementById('id').value;
|
|
// 发送请求并处理响应
|
|
fetch("/business/supplier/edit?id=" + idValue, {
|
|
method: "POST",
|
|
body: JSON.stringify({
|
|
id: idValue,
|
|
supplier_name: document.getElementById('supplier_name').value,
|
|
company_size: document.getElementById('company_size').value,
|
|
registered_address: document.getElementById('registered_address').value,
|
|
business_scope: document.getElementById('business_scope').value,
|
|
contact_name: document.getElementById('contact_name').value,
|
|
contact_phone: document.getElementById('contact_phone').value,
|
|
contact_email: document.getElementById('contact_email').value,
|
|
contact_wechat: document.getElementById('contact_wechat').value,
|
|
remarks: document.getElementById('remarks').value,
|
|
intention: document.getElementById('intention').value,
|
|
update_time: updateTime,
|
|
}),
|
|
|
|
headers: {
|
|
"Content-Type": "application/json",
|
|
},
|
|
})
|
|
.then((response) => response.json())
|
|
.then((result) => {
|
|
layer.msg(result.msg);
|
|
if (result.code === 2) {
|
|
setTimeout(function () {
|
|
document.querySelector("form").reset();
|
|
location.reload(); // 刷新页面
|
|
}, 1000);
|
|
}
|
|
});
|
|
|
|
return false;
|
|
});
|
|
|
|
});
|
|
</script> |